Streamlined Production: Reducing Waste and Increasing Efficiency
Traditional methods of creating custom hardwood flooring can be time-consuming and wasteful, often resulting in material overuse and long lead times. 3D printing, on the other hand, dramatically reduces material waste by building objects layer by layer, using only the exact amount of material needed for the design.
This streamlined approach doesn’t just cut down on waste—it also improves production speed. Custom designs that would typically take weeks to produce can now be completed in a fraction of the time. As a result, sports facilities can receive their tailored hardwood flooring faster, ensuring they stay on schedule without compromising quality.
